CVE-2008-1057 1 Openbsd 1 Openbsd 2023-12-10 7.8 HIGH N/A
The ip6_check_rh0hdr function in netinet6/ip6_input.c in OpenBSD 4.2 allows attackers to cause a denial of service (panic) via malformed IPv6 routing headers.
CVE-2008-1215 3 Freebsd, Netbsd, Openbsd 3 Freebsd, Netbsd, Openbsd 2023-12-10 4.6 MEDIUM N/A
Stack-based buffer overflow in the command_Expand_Interpret function in command.c in ppp (aka user-ppp), as distributed in FreeBSD 6.3 and 7.0, OpenBSD 4.1 and 4.2, and the net/userppp package for NetBSD, allows local users to gain privileges via long commands containing "~" characters.
CVE-2007-4305 5 Netbsd, Openbsd, Sysjail and 2 more 5 Netbsd, Openbsd, Sysjail and 2 more 2023-12-10 6.2 MEDIUM N/A
Multiple race conditions in the (1) Sudo monitor mode and (2) Sysjail policies in Systrace on NetBSD and OpenBSD allow local users to defeat system call interposition, and consequently bypass access control policy and auditing.
CVE-2007-6700 1 Openbsd 1 Openbsd 2023-12-10 4.3 MEDIUM N/A
Cross-site scripting (XSS) vulnerability in cgi-bin/bgplg in the web interface for the BGPD daemon in OpenBSD 4.1 allows remote attackers to inject arbitrary web script or HTML via the cmd parameter.
CVE-2006-0098 1 Openbsd 1 Openbsd 2023-12-10 4.6 MEDIUM N/A
The dupfdopen function in sys/kern/kern_descrip.c in OpenBSD 3.7 and 3.8 allows local users to re-open arbitrary files by using setuid programs to access file descriptors using /dev/fd/.
CVE-2005-0740 1 Openbsd 1 Openbsd 2023-12-10 5.0 MEDIUM N/A
The TCP stack (tcp_input.c) in OpenBSD 3.5 and 3.6 allows remote attackers to cause a denial of service (system panic) via crafted values in the TCP timestamp option, which causes invalid arguments to be used when calculating the retransmit timeout.
CVE-2006-4304 3 Freebsd, Netbsd, Openbsd 3 Freebsd, Netbsd, Openbsd 2023-12-10 10.0 HIGH N/A
Buffer overflow in the sppp driver in FreeBSD 4.11 through 6.1, NetBSD 2.0 through 4.0 beta before 20060823, and OpenBSD 3.8 and 3.9 before 20060902 allows remote attackers to cause a denial of service (panic), obtain sensitive information, and possibly execute arbitrary code via crafted Link Control Protocol (LCP) packets with an option length that exceeds the overall length, which triggers the overflow in (1) pppoe and (2) ippp. NOTE: this issue was originally incorrectly reported for the ppp driver.
CVE-2005-0356 9 Alaxala, Cisco, F5 and 6 more 76 Alaxala Networks, Agent Desktop, Aironet Ap1200 and 73 more 2023-12-10 5.0 MEDIUM N/A
Multiple TCP implementations with Protection Against Wrapped Sequence Numbers (PAWS) with the timestamps option enabled allow remote attackers to cause a denial of service (connection loss) via a spoofed packet with a large timer value, which causes the host to discard later packets because they appear to be too old.
CVE-2004-2338 1 Openbsd 1 Openbsd 2023-12-10 7.5 HIGH N/A
OpenBSD 3.3 and 3.4 does not properly parse Accept and Deny rules without netmasks on big-endian 64-bit platforms such as SPARC64, which may allow remote attackers to bypass access restrictions.
CVE-2005-0960 1 Openbsd 1 Openbsd 2023-12-10 5.0 MEDIUM N/A
Multiple vulnerabilities in the SACK functionality in (1) tcp_input.c and (2) tcp_usrreq.c OpenBSD 3.5 and 3.6 allow remote attackers to cause a denial of service (memory exhaustion or system crash).
CVE-2005-4351 4 Dragonfly, Freebsd, Linux and 1 more 4 Dragonfly, Freebsd, Linux Kernel and 1 more 2023-12-10 4.3 MEDIUM N/A
The securelevels implementation in FreeBSD 7.0 and earlier, OpenBSD up to 3.8, DragonFly up to 1.2, and Linux up to 2.6.15 allows root users to bypass immutable settings for files by mounting another filesystem that masks the immutable files while the system is running.
CVE-2006-4435 1 Openbsd 1 Openbsd 2023-12-10 4.9 MEDIUM N/A
OpenBSD 3.8, 3.9, and possibly earlier versions allows context-dependent attackers to cause a denial of service (kernel panic) by allocating more semaphores than the default.
CVE-2006-4436 1 Openbsd 1 Openbsd 2023-12-10 5.0 MEDIUM N/A
isakmpd in OpenBSD 3.8, 3.9, and possibly earlier versions, creates Security Associations (SA) with a replay window of size 0 when isakmpd acts as a responder during SA negotiation, which allows remote attackers to replay IPSec packets and bypass the replay protection.
CVE-2005-0637 1 Openbsd 1 Openbsd 2023-12-10 5.0 MEDIUM N/A
The copy functions in locore.s such as copyout in OpenBSD 3.5 and 3.6, and possibly other BSD based operating systems, may allow attackers to exceed certain address boundaries and modify kernel memory.
CVE-2000-0312 1 Openbsd 1 Openbsd 2023-12-10 7.2 HIGH N/A
cron in OpenBSD 2.5 allows local users to gain root privileges via an argv[] that is not NULL terminated, which is passed to cron's fake popen function.
CVE-2000-0309 1 Openbsd 1 Openbsd 2023-12-10 2.1 LOW N/A
The i386 trace-trap handling in OpenBSD 2.4 with DDB enabled allows a local user to cause a denial of service.
CVE-2004-0084 2 Openbsd, Xfree86 Project 2 Openbsd, X11r6 2023-12-10 10.0 HIGH N/A
Buffer overflow in the ReadFontAlias function in XFree86 4.1.0 to 4.3.0, when using the CopyISOLatin1Lowered function, allows local or remote authenticated users to execute arbitrary code via a malformed entry in the font alias (font.alias) file, a different vulnerability than CVE-2004-0083 and CVE-2004-0106.
CVE-1999-0001 3 Bsdi, Freebsd, Openbsd 3 Bsd Os, Freebsd, Openbsd 2023-12-10 5.0 MEDIUM N/A
ip_input.c in BSD-derived TCP/IP implementations allows remote attackers to cause a denial of service (crash or hang) via crafted packets.
CVE-2002-1345 3 Ncftp Software, Openbsd, Sun 4 Ncftp, Openbsd, Solaris and 1 more 2023-12-10 5.0 MEDIUM N/A
Directory traversal vulnerabilities in multiple FTP clients on UNIX systems allow remote malicious FTP servers to create or overwrite files as the client user via filenames containing /absolute/path or .. (dot dot) sequences.
CVE-2004-0417 5 Cvs, Gentoo, Openbsd and 2 more 5 Cvs, Linux, Openbsd and 2 more 2023-12-10 5.0 MEDIUM N/A
Integer overflow in the "Max-dotdot" CVS protocol command (serve_max_dotdot) for CVS 1.12.x through 1.12.8, and 1.11.x through 1.11.16, may allow remote attackers to cause a server crash, which could cause temporary data to remain undeleted and consume disk space.
